Chris Hemsworth
Thor himself crossed the Bifrost Bridge for an appearance in Vacation that would probably be dubbed as more than a cameo. The Norse God played a prideful country man who intimidated Rusty with his good looks and manliness. It wasn't on purpose, but any man would feel a bit of insecurity creeping in if his wife or girlfriend was that close to Thor's hammer.

prevnextMichael Peña
Peña, who recently stole the show in Ant-Man, paid a little homage to his End of Watch days in Vacation. When Rusty and Debbie Griswold snuck onto the Four Corners Monument, they were greeted by police for their indecent intrusion. However, the four officers (Including Peña) represented a different state, and while they argued about who had the correct jurisdiction to arrest the Griswolds, the Griswolds escaped.
prevnextNorman Reedus
The Walking Dead star Norman Reedus popped up near the end of Vacation's road. The man known for taking down walkers with a crossbow played a truck driver who followed the Griswolds from Missourri to California to return Debbie's lost wedding ring. Reedus is now the second cast member to be featured in the Vacation franchise of films. His new season six co-star, Ethan Embry, played the young Rusty Griswold in the 1997, Chevy Chase-led, Vegas Vacation.
